> I just installed Windows 7 64bit beta and am trying to get my cygwin
> env to run on it.
> Basically cygwin installed fine and I can start the "normal" cygwin
> shell and use it.
> Problem is, that I cannot launch rxvt from a windows shortcut like I
> used to with WinXP (32bit though).
> I set up my shortcut as I used to run it on WinXP. When I click it,
> rxvt seems to launch, window size looks like the configured one in the
> shortcut, but the windows closes itself again prolly after a few
> milliseconds. You can just see the window popping up and then it's
> gone again. No Errors, nothing.
> I can launch rxvt though from within the official cygwin shell, typing
> rxvt there gives me a default rxvt window just fine.
> Anyone of you guys running rxvt on Windows 7 beta yet?
